By: Pailin Chongchitnant https://hot-thai-kitchen.com/boat-noodles/#comment-21681 Sun, 28 Apr 2024 23:54:38 +0000 https://hot-thai-kitchen.com/?p=1475#comment-21681 In reply to Antony.

Yes I've seen that fresh blood sold before (very rarely however) and I guess you could puree it in a blender and if it's fully smooth it should, in theory, work the same way. Ideally I'd look for frozen blood which has anticoagulant added to it so it wouldn't be an issue.

By: Pailin Chongchitnant https://hot-thai-kitchen.com/boat-noodles/#comment-21679 Sun, 28 Apr 2024 23:51:19 +0000 https://hot-thai-kitchen.com/?p=1475#comment-21679 In reply to Tao Korangkool.

So for beef I'd recommend something tender, so anything that you'd eat as a steak (top sirloin, flank, etc.) and thinly slice it against the grain. The liver you can cook the whole thing while the broth simmers, pull it out once it's fully cooked (time depends on the size but it'll be long before the broth is done), let cool and slice. Roasting pork neck bones will be fine but not sure it's worth the effort cuz there's so much other flavours going on already.
